Updated: Small fire doused at house in Eastham

Eastham Fire/CWN

EASTHAM – A small fire was reported in the rear of a residence in Eastham about 10:45 AM Tuesday. Firefighters responded Nauset Road near the northern terminus at Route 6. The fire had been knocked down when firefighters arrived but they checked for any further fire extension into the building. No injuries  were reported.

From Eastham Fire: This morning at approximately 10:58 AM, Eastham Fire Department was dispatched to a single-family home for a reported structure fire. The first arriving engine found smoke coming from the rear of the building. The fire was quickly extinguished and contained to the exterior of the house.

Fortunately, 12 department members were completing medical training within the station, allowing multiple apparatus to respond and prevent any further damage.

Units from Orleans, Wellfleet and Harwich were dispatched on an automatic response but were returned shortly thereafter.

No injuries were reported and the cause is under investigation.
